Hello,  I went to the ER dr and she swabbed me and I came up negative for all stis. She did not see any lesions. She told me it looks to be a bacterial infection caused by a bacteria that they are not testing for. Is it possible that I have herpes on the cervix without lesions
I have all the symptoms like back ache and neck ache. Also cramping in the buttocks. This has been going on for months but the cramps did not start until last month. I did a pap test and it came back with no abnormalities or lesions.
I won't say anything is impossible but it's darn close. You woukd not have definate symotoms and no lesions. Far to rare to be a realistic possibility. I would believe your dr.
On a side note pcr swab tests are very sensitive and if the virus is at the surface chances are high it would've picked it up. So lesions or no lesions this is another piece of great evidence you do not have genital hsv.
